Lydia proposes to send an interstellar probe off in stages. The first stage, traveling radially outward at 0.500 c relative to Earth, will send off a second stage traveling in the same direction as the first stage at a speed of 0.500 c relative to the first stage. Finally, the second stage will send off a third stage traveling in the same direction at 0.500 c relative to the second stage

Relative to Earth, the speed of the third stage will have a magnitude of
a. 0.500 c.
b. 0.800 c.
c. 0.929 c.
d. 0.972 c.
e. 1.500 c.


c
